Graham Cracker Crumbs at a glance

Every number on this page comes from a single figure: 100 grams per US cup (USDA FoodData Central).

1 cup
100 g
1 tablespoon
6.25 g
1 teaspoon
2.08 g
1 cup in ounces
3.53 oz
100 g in cups
1 cups
Density
0.42 g/ml

Measuring graham cracker crumbs accurately

About 9 full graham cracker sheets make 1 cup of crumbs. Digestive biscuits work at the same weight.

If a recipe matters to you — bread, macarons, anything with a tight hydration or ratio — weigh it. A £10 digital scale removes the single largest source of variation in home baking, and it is faster than washing three measuring cups.

When cups are fine

  • Liquids measured in a proper jug, where volume is the honest unit anyway.
  • Forgiving savoury cooking: soups, stews, stir-fries, marinades.
  • Small amounts of leaveners and spices, as long as you use level spoons.

Do UK and Australian cups give the same result?

No. A US customary cup is 236.6 ml, a metric cup used in Australia and New Zealand is 250 ml, and an old UK imperial cup is 284 ml. Our default is the US cup, but you can pick metric cups in the converter.
